Jon's Current Read

Elan Hall's numbers come from a small sample — four closings in the current window — so treat the figures as a directional read rather than a settled trend line. The median price of $396,500 against a median price per square foot of $207.67 suggests a mix of home sizes rather than a uniform product, and with only a handful of sales, one unusually large or small home can swing both figures.

A median of just over 53 days on market points to a measured pace rather than a rush. For a seller, that means pricing needs to be accurate from day one since there is not enough current transaction volume to lean on for quick recalibration. For a buyer, it means there is room to negotiate on terms and timeline without the pressure of a fast-moving market.

Reading a thin data set honestly

With four closings feeding the current snapshot, Elan Hall does not yet have the volume to support firm claims about pricing bands or seasonal patterns. The median price of $396,500 and median price per square foot of $207.67 are useful benchmarks, but they should be checked against the specific home you are evaluating rather than treated as a ceiling or floor.

No community amenities are identified from current MLS listings, so any amenity-driven value here is either not present or not something the listing data captures. Buyers should confirm directly what, if anything, comes with the home beyond the structure itself, and sellers should not assume amenity value is baked into pricing expectations.
